two people in china have died from the new virus officially called the 2019 novo corona virus. 41 othersing, difficulty breathing. the director of the national institutes of allergy and infectious disease is with me. good to see you. what do we know about the virus, where did it come from, how easy is it to spot in someone? >> it is a corona virus, jumped species likely from animal source to the human. we have experienced generally corona viruses are cause of the common cold, but our experience the last several years with sars in 2002 and the virus in 2012 indicate that corona viruses can be serious infections, usually jumping species. this is likely what happened with the new corona virus which as you know is causing infections, fever, pulmonary infections with two deaths already. we're taking this very seriously. that's why you hear what the cdc is doing appropriately is now doing exit screening at airports, including jfk, lax, and san francisco. >> now, the screenings and notices, that's very different. some folks might recall when they travel international and make their way back to

de novo the relationship between code breaking in arlington park and bletchley park? ms.ndy: there were female code breakers at bletchley park and they have been more honored than women in the u.s., in part because there is a bletchley park that you can visit, and it is very hallowed ground. so the women themselves didn't eally have a relationship with each other, for the most part, although some of the women in the u.s. remember speaking to british counterpart. one woman told her son she had a counterpart she would speak to. we would have to break the key of the enigma every couple of days. the key would change that controlled the arrangement of the rotors and other parts on the german machine, so we would work together, british and americans, every couple of days, to figure out the key setting. one of the women code breakers remembered she had a male counterpart that she spoke to over a secure phone line every couple of days. and all she said that her code name for him was pretty weather, and his codename was virgin sturgeon, but she never met him. that was a woman comm
